Transaction 61264103a32803f05dc3fc42526ef99d713b1c86189e083f14b0894cfa3af76b
1 Input
1 Output
-
61264103a32803f05dc3fc42526ef99d713b1c86189e083f14b0894cfa3af76b:0
- value
- 546087
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3809735033ceed01678e87b2162414805ec3e9b
- address
- bc1q5wqfwdgr8nhdq9ncapajzcjpfqz7c05ms78c2j